How this is worked out

  1. Take both airports' published coordinates from OurAirports — nothing here is scraped from another flight site.
  2. Great-circle distance by haversine on a mean earth radius of 6,371.0088 km: 5,402 km.
  3. Airborne time = that distance ÷ 805 km/h, a representative jet cruise speed: 6h 43m.
  4. Add a flat 25 minutes for pushback, taxi, climb, descent and taxi-in — the reason a 400 km hop is never half an hour: 7h 08m gate to gate.
  5. Winds, aircraft type and airline schedule padding are not modelled. The cruise-speed table shows how much that assumption is worth.
5,402 km / 805 km/h = 6h 43m airborne
            + 25 min ground = 7h 08m gate to gate

Flight time at different cruise speeds

Aircraft type, winds and routing all move the real number. This is the same distance flown at different speeds, plus the 25-minute ground and climb allowance.

Typical ofCruise speedAirborneGate to gate
Turboprop / regional550 km/h9h 49m10h 15m
Narrowbody jet (A320, 737)780 km/h6h 56m7h 21m
Widebody jet (777, 787, A350)900 km/h6h 00m6h 25m
Private jet (Gulfstream)850 km/h6h 21m6h 47m

Headwinds on an eastbound long-haul routinely add 30–60 minutes; the same route westbound can be quicker. Airlines publish schedules with padding built in.

How far is Adelaide from Singapore?

5,402 kilometres in a straight line over the earth's surface — 3,357 miles or 2,917 nautical miles. Actual flown distance is usually 2–5% longer because aircraft follow airways, avoid weather and route around restricted airspace.
